The Stolen Generations are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people who, when they were children, were taken away from their families and communities as the result of past government policies. Children were removed by governments, churches and welfare bodies to be brought-up in institutions, fostered out or adopted by white ... WebStolen Generations survivors faced many socioeconomic challenges, with 71% relying on government payments as the main source of income, 66% not owning a home, 63% living in households that didn’t have access to emergency funds and 43% having had days without money for basic living expenses in the past year.
